    How much does a Clinical Informatics make in Michigan?

    As of Sep 5, 2026, the average annual pay for a Clinical Informatics in Michigan is $90,294 a year.

    Just in case you need a simple salary calculator, that works out to be approximately $43.41 an hour. This is the equivalent of $1,736/week or $7,524/month.

    While ZipRecruiter is seeing salaries as high as $142,506 and as low as $45,323, the majority of Clinical Informatics salaries currently range between $65,400 (25th percentile) to $100,700 (75th percentile) with top earners (90th percentile) making $118,101 annually in Michigan. The average pay range for a Clinical Informatics varies greatly (by as much as 35300), which suggests there may be many opportunities for advancement and increased pay based on skill level, location and years of experience.

    Michigan ranks number 50 out of 50 states nationwide for Clinical Informatics salaries.
